How to Be Awesome and Successful

December 29, 2019 by admin Leave a Comment

If you’re highly motivated to the make the most out of your life and aspire to be awesome and successful simply continue reading to discover a fool proof guide to living your best life and achieving all of your long term goals.

How to Be Awesome and Successful:

Dream big:

The bigger that your goals are, the more likely you are to experience incredible moments that you’ll remember for the rest of your life. Remember that you’re capable of achieving any goals that you set for yourself and not to be limited to by other people’s opinions on what you can achieve in your life. As an example if one of your dreams is to set sail on a world wide cruise, it’s well worth starting a fund to pay for your dream. Or if you have a dream of crossing the finish line of an international marathon, it’s a great idea to start a training regime, in order to get started.

Actively take steps to reach your goals:

Once you’ve chosen goals that make your heart sing, your next step should be to start taking small steps in order to reach your goals. As with each step that you take towards reaching your goals, you’ll become even more excited and motivated to reach your goals. If you don’t know how to get started simply list small baby steps which you can take towards your goals.

Spend time with positive uplifting individuals who make you feel supported:

If you want to be an awesome individual it’s important to spend time with awesome, inspiring, supportive individuals who will lift you up and push you to achieve your goals. If there are negative individuals who suck your energy and who try and put you down on a regular basis, it’s well worth cutting them out of your life so that you can make room for new supportive, fun friendships.

Encourage others to reach their goals:

Not only do awesome individuals achieve incredible milestones but awesome individuals are not competitive and instead seek to assist others in reaching their own personal goals. As an awesome individual seek to be the type of individual who everyone leaves feeling happier than when they met you. As a bonus you should notice that you’ll feel a lot happier and optimistic if you spend some of your free time helping other individuals who you care about, meet their life goals.

Don’t be afraid to take regular breaks:

While it’s important to be proactive when it comes to your goals and life, if you don’t take regular breaks you’ll run the risk of burning out and becoming jaded. Instead make sure that you take a least one international vacation per year and that you that set regular time aside for yourself each week to recharge and rejuvenate. As an example you may find that completing daily yoga sessions or sitting in your backyard for a few hours each week with a good book may help you feel rejuvenated. Especially during busy weeks.

Remember just for reading this helpful guide to being awesome and reaching your goals, you’ve already shown great initiative and are well on track to becoming the very best version of yourself!

Stay at Home Mom Business Tips

December 29, 2019 by admin Leave a Comment

If you’re an entrepreneur and a stay at home mom and are looking for a handy guide to running a business from home, simply continue reading to discover a few invaluable tips which will make your life a whole lot easier.

Stay at Home Mom Business Tips:

Make sure that your office is located in a quiet section of your home:

As a stay at home mom and entrepreneur it’s important that your home office is located in a quiet section of your home, where you won’t be distracted by any loud noises. Especially if you have young children or noisy teenagers.

Consider setting up a second make shift office in your bedroom or garage:

If your office is located too close to your family’s lounge, you may want to set up a small office in the corner of your bedroom or in your garage, where you’ll be able to work in peace and quiet. After all, the quicker that you get through your workload, the more time that you’ll be able to spend with your kids and partner.

Purchase a baby monitor to keep an eye on your kids when you’re working:

Even if your youngest child is no longer a toddler, you can’t go wrong choosing to purchase a baby monitor to place in your family’s lounge or your children’s playroom, sot hat you’ll be able to keep a watchful eye over your kids when you’re working. As while your work is important, the health and wellbeing of your kids is even more important and it’s important to keep tabs on your kids.

Consider working when your kids have gone to sleep:

While it’s not advisable to pull long hours on a daily basis if there is a particular project that requires a lot of attention, you may be able to get a lot of work done when your kids have gone to sleep. Especially as it’s quiet in the evenings and you’ll be able to get a lot of work down without worrying about your kids. As they’ll be sleeping soundly while you’re working.

Don’t be afraid to ask your partner or your friends and family members for help:

As an example if you have a business meeting to attend but your kids need to be dropped off at dance class or music practice, don’t be afraid to ask your partner, your friends or family members to help you out. As more often than not your loved ones will be willing to help you out and to get to spend a little extra time with your kids.

Consider hosting business meetings at a local cafe:

If your house is a mess and you don’t feel comfortable inviting potential clients or customers to your home, you may want to host business meetings at a local cafe which boasts free WiFi. As an added bonus you may find it relaxing to get out of your house for a couple of hours.

So if you’re a stay at home mom and an entrepreneur who is passionate about running a home based business, it’s well worth using all of the tips listed above in order to make your life a little easier!

How to Spend More Time With Your Family

December 29, 2019 by admin Leave a Comment

As there’s nothing more important in the world than family, it’s a wise idea to spend as much time as you can with your family. To discover a few tips that will help you spend more time with your nearest and dearest simply continue reading!

How to Spend More Time With Your Family:

Plan to enjoy a meal with your extended family at least once per month:

If you wish that you could spend more time with your extended family members such as your grandparents, aunts, uncles, cousins, nieces and nephews you may like the idea of setting up a family lunch or dinner every month. As while not all of your extended family members will be able to attend each meal, there will still be plenty of individuals who’ll turn up to each meal. So instead of waiting till Thanksgiving or Christmas to share a meal and to enjoy each others company, it’s well worth planning a family picnic or an easy to plan pot luck dinner.

Switch your phone off when you’re spending quality time with your family:

If you’re frequently distracted by your smart phone, when you’re spending time with your family, it’s a great idea to get into the habit of switching your phone off or putting your phone away, when you’re spending quality time with your family. As the memories which you make with your loved ones are a lot more important than responding to social media messages or scrolling through your Facebook or Instagram feeds.

As a bonus you should find that your family members will be a lot more talkative and open to having fun together if they know that they have your full attention and are not being distracted by your phone.

Find ways to be active together:

If you spend 30 minutes being active with your family members each day, you’ll get into the habit of spending quality time together on a daily basis. As an example, you may want to take your family dog to your local park for a short walk every evening or you may want to shoot basketball hoops or play catch in your backyard.

Come up with fun new family traditions:

If you come up with fun new family traditions such as board game night or movie night, you’ll find it easy to make time to spend time together as a family. As an example, if your family enjoys playing board games together or playing video games together you may want to start a new family tradition where you play games as a family every Sunday afternoon or every Friday night. When your children grow up they’ll fondly look back at all of your fun filled family traditions and may even choose to continue the traditions that you started as a family with their own children.

Wake up 30 minutes earlier:

If you make a concentrated effort to wake up 30 minutes earlier than you currently do, you’ll be able to enjoy a relaxed breakfast with your nearest and dearest instead of being rushed when it comes to enjoy breakfast with your family.

Hopefully you’ll be able to use all of the helpful hints which are listed above in order to spend a lot more quality time with your family members. As there’s nothing more important in the world than family.

Mom Budgeting Tips

December 29, 2019 by admin Leave a Comment

Budgeting is a whole lot more complex when you become a mom, compared to when you were single and carefree. If you’d like to discover a few tips that will help you navigate budgeting as a mom, you’ve come to the right place. Simply continue reading to discover a handy guide to budgeting which has been designed specifically for busy moms.

Mom Budgeting Tips:

Consider using cash in order to keep your spending under control:

If you currently rely on cards to pay for all of your weekly shopping and have a hard time sticking to your budget, it may be worth going on an all cash diet. Where you’ll take out all of the money which you need for the week out from an ATM machine, so that you’ll be able to keep track of exactly how much money you have left in your weekly budget.

Better yet, you may want to seperate your weekly budget into different envelopes, for different types of expenses. As example, you may want to place your food budget in one envelope and your gas money in another envelope. Which you’ll be able to keep in a folder or a large wallet.

Once you’ve spent all the money in one of your envelopes, try to wait till the next week in order to replace the money which you’ve spent. Instead of being tempted to get out your credit card and to spend money that’s not in your budget.

Purchase your family’s gifts during major sales:

Instead of waiting till the week before your husband or child’s birthday to purchase their gifts, you can save a lot of money if you think ahead and purchase your family’s gifts during major sales such as Black Friday. It’s also well worth planning to purchase all of your Christmas gifts during Black Friday and Cyber Monday. Which should save you several hundred dollars, which you’l be able to put aside for a rainy day.

Make sure that you have a rainy day fund:

Instead of living from pay check to pay check which can be an extremely dangerous move, it’s a wise move to put any surplus money in your budget towards an emergency fund or a rainy day fund. That way if you find yourself stuck paying for unexpected car related bills, vet bills or medical bills, you’ll have plenty of money in your emergency fund in order to pay your unexpected bills. Without having to dig into your primary savings account.

Swap your unwanted kids clothes and toys with family friends:

If your kids have outgrown their clothes and need new clothes you may be able to swap some of your unwanted kids clothes with your friends or family members. Which is a win win situation which can help you and your friends and family members save money. As an added benefit, you’ll also be able to free up much needed room in your home as your home won’t be cluttered with items that your family no longer uses.

So if the thought of budgeting as a mom makes you feel stressed out, hopefully you’ll be able to use all the smart family budgeting tips which are listed above to your advantage.

Family Fun Activities

December 29, 2019 by admin Leave a Comment

If you’re looking for a list of family friendly bucket list activities to tick off this year, simply continue reading to discover a few family fun activities that your kids will remember for the rest of their lives.

Family Fun Activities:

Skiing:

While sun filled tropical vacations are a lot of fun, it’s also well worth treating your family to a snow filled ski vacation. As not only will your kids get to learn how to ski down a kid friendly beginner slope but your family will also get to take part in other winter activities such as sledding and ice skating.

Building a snow man:

Every kid needs to build a snow man or woman with their family at least once in their life. So if you live in an area where it snows or you’re interested in planning a snow filled getaway, it’s well worth building an adorable snowman with your family.

Sandcastle competiton:

No matter what time of the year it is, you can’t go wrong going for a walk at your local beach and challenging each member of your family to create the most extravagant sandcastle which they can come up with. Make sure to get creative and to show your kids how to decorate their sandcastles with pebbles, seashells and sticks.

Alternatively, you may want to challenge your kids to create sand figures of their favorite animals or cartoon characters. As an example, if your children are obsessed with Pokemon you may want to hold a competition where each family members has to create a realistic looking Pokemon sculpture. Just be sure to take photos of all of your sand sculptures to add to your family scrapbook.

Get crafty and create a family scrapbook:

Instead of posting all of your family photos onto Instagram why not print out some of your favorite family photos in order to create a family scrapbook. As your kids will love getting creative and decorating each page with glitter, ribbons, stamps, stickers and embellishments.

Go shopping at a local thrift store:

For a unique challenge why not challenge each family member to put together and purchase an entire outfit from a local thrift store on a set budget. As an example you may want to give each family member $30 to spend on their outfit. Once you get home you’ll be able to host your own fashion show, which will give each family member a chance to showcase the outfit which they styled.

Horse riding:

For a treat that your kids are unlikely to forget, it’s a great idea to surprise your kids with a family horse trek. Especially if your kids love animals or have begging you for their very own horse or pony. If your kids show a keen interest in horse riding and throughly enjoy their experience, you may want to gift them with horse riding lessons for Christmas or for their birthday.

Backyard camping:

Your kids will love camping out in your backward, swapping ghost stories and creating shadow puppets on the wall of your tent.

So if you’d love for your kids to enjoy the best childhoods possible, it’s well worth adding all of the family friendly bucket list activities listed above to your plans for the next year!
